2016-01-21 107 views
3

因爲我是新來的反應本地卡住在一個點。反應原生重定向認證api

我正在開發一個應用程序,我在其中使用wordpress作爲後端來存儲新用戶數據。

要創建一個新用戶,我需要身份驗證,因爲我使用wp rest api插件來創建用戶。

爲了驗證我已經使用了wordpress管理中的Oauth Server插件。

現在的問題是根據Oauth documentation我需要在我的應用程序中獲取驗證碼。

所以想知道如何REDIRECT_URI我們的反應,本機應用程序,這樣我可以在應用程序獲取授權碼?

回答

0

要在反應本機應用程序中獲得授權代碼,您需要設置自定義Url方案。

twitter有很好的文檔指導來創建它。

https://dev.twitter.com/cards/mobile/url-schemes

創建URL模式後。你需要在wp-oauth服務器的文檔中設置redirect_uri爲 here步驟2並在redirect_uri中替換你創建的應用程序的自定義url。

當oauth服務器使用您可以在react-native應用程序中使用的訪問令牌進行回調時,這會將您重定向到您的應用程序。